What is cosmos?

The Cosmos network uses the ATOM token, which is primarily used to pay for transaction fees, stake for network security, and participate in governance decisions. Users can stake ATOM to support the network while earning rewards, which depend on the amount of ATOM staked.

Cosmos relies on the Tendermint BFT engine, a high-performance consensus mechanism that combines Proof-of-Stake (PoS) security with fast transaction speeds. This makes Cosmos efficient and energy-friendly, unlike traditional Proof-of-Work systems.

The Cosmos Software Development Kit (SDK) allows developers to create custom blockchain applications tailored to specific needs. This modular framework is used by several projects, including Ethereum-compatible chains, to build scalable and interconnected networks.

Backed by the Interchain Foundation, Cosmos aims to drive blockchain innovation by fostering an ecosystem where independent chains can communicate and share data, it is often regarded as a distinctive and influential tool in the blockchain world.

How does cosmos work?

Cosmos uses the Tendermint BFT engine as its core consensus mechanism, which ensures fast and secure validation of transactions while supporting a Proof-of-Stake system. Validators maintain the network’s integrity by staking ATOM, providing a strong security foundation.

The Cosmos Software Development Kit (SDK) simplifies the creation of blockchain applications by offering pre-built tools and modules. Developers can use this to build custom blockchains that are interoperable with others on the Cosmos network.

The Cosmos network consists of the Cosmos Hub and zones, where the Hub serves as the central blockchain connecting various independent blockchains. These zones can transfer data and tokens using the Inter-Blockchain Communication (IBC) protocol.

Staking ATOM plays a crucial role in maintaining the security of the Cosmos Hub and other connected chains. Validators and delegators earn rewards based on the amount of ATOM staked, incentivizing participation and ensuring the network remains decentralized and secure.

By offering a framework for interoperable and scalable blockchain applications, Cosmos provides a foundation for projects to innovate while remaining connected to a larger ecosystem.

What is the history of cosmos?

Cosmos was founded by Jae Kwon and Ethan Buchman, who introduced the Tendermint BFT engine in 2014 to address blockchain scalability and security issues. Their collaboration laid the groundwork for the Cosmos network.

In 2016, the Interchain Foundation was established to oversee the development of Cosmos and its underlying technologies. The team conducted a successful ICO in 2017, raising $17 million to fund the project’s growth.

The Cosmos Hub, the first blockchain on the network, launched in March 2019, introducing staking and governance mechanisms using the ATOM token. Since then, the network has seen significant adoption and expansion.

What tools does Cosmos offer for blockchain developers?

Cosmos provides a comprehensive set of open-source tools to simplify blockchain creation and integration.

  • The Cosmos SDK is the primary framework for building application-specific blockchains.
  • The ABCI protocol enables communication between the application layer and the underlying consensus engine.
  • Developers can launch interoperable blockchains without having to code every component from scratch.
  • These tools make it easier for developers to contribute to the ecosystem of blockchains within Cosmos.
